Welcome to Howarth Court, a modern three bedroom stone mews on the highly regarded Arcon Village in Horwich, Bolton.

Welcome to Howarth Court, this property briefly comprises of the lounge, fitted dining kitchen with appliances, cloaks / w.c., three bedrooms (master with en-suite) and a family bathroom with three piece suite. Externally the property has two allocated parking spaces and enjoys a lovely garden area to the front which is maintained once a month by a gardener.
